Minimum Qualifications
- BS and 10+ years of relevant industry experience.
- Shown RF/analog and mixed-signal design experience in groundbreaking RF CMOS design.
- Strong understanding of analog design concepts such as analysis of noise, linearity, mismatch, stability, and other analog impairments.
- Experience in Cadence Virtuoso, Spectre RF, Matlab, EM simulation (EMX, HFSS), and similar tools.
- Direct experience in designing and bringing wireless transceivers into mass production in deep sub-micron RFCMOS technology.
- Experience should also include understanding DFT and DFM techniques for mass production environments.

Preferred Qualifications
- MSEE and PhD plus relevant industry experience.
- Solid Understanding of the impact of modulation type on radio architecture and requirements.
- Validated capability to work with digital design group for an optimum partition between digital and analog domains.
- Familiarity with the integration flows and challenges of wireless SoCs.
- Good understanding of desense and can work with board RF/HW/Antenna teams to optimize board/module layouts for desense mitigation.
- Familiarity with mixed-signal mode verification methodology (SystemVerilog, AMS, Nanotime).
- Extensive experience in Silicon characterization and debugging.
- Ability to drive strong production test/QA methodologies.
